Difference Between Zener Diode And Transient Voltage Suppressor . The difference between the tvs and zener diodes is construction. Transient voltage suppressor (tvs) diodes and zener diodes have a common feature: Zener diodes are generally used for constant voltage regulation, while tvs diodes are better suited for managing rapid voltage transients and short bursts of high voltage. A zener diode is primarily designed to handle steady state. When a reverse voltage is applied, a breakdown occurs.
